Transponder Keys
The majority of modern cars out there have keys for cars which has a transponder. This chip is a small microchip that is embedded inside the plastic head of your key. It is a part of the anti-theft system inside the car. It transmits an individual key code when the ignition is turned. The code is transmitted via an antenna ring which surrounds the cylinder of ignition. It is utilized by the computer of the car to verify the key before it allows the vehicle to start. This extra layer of security makes it more difficult for thieves to rob vehicles.

Key Extraction Tools
You never know when a key might break in your lock or ignition. In this situation you'll need an expert
mobile locksmith for cars near me to take out the broken pieces and open your car. Fortunately, you can try a few DIY methods to retrieve the broken key before contacting a locksmith.
First, it is important to remain calm and evaluate the situation objectively. You should not be in a panic, since this could result in rash actions that can further damage the lock. Verify that no part of the key sticks out from the lock. This will determine which extraction method you should use.
Key extractors are an instrument that is located in most hardware stores and locksmiths. This thin, small piece of metal comes with a hook that can take a damaged part of a key and then pull it out. Another option is to make use of a small hacksaw or jigsaw, which is also available at hardware stores. These tools are like an extractor but they are more flexible and can grasp on the serrations and remove a broken key.
Both of these options can be operated easily. Just stick the end of the tool in the keyhole, jiggle it around, and then look for a hook that could connect to the damaged piece. After a few tries, you should be able to find the key that was damaged.
If you don't have these tools, a scotch piece or sticky putty could work. Stick the tape or putty on the protruding portion of the key, and then twist it downwards to grasp and pull out the broken piece. You can also use a needle-nosed pliers. They should be small enough to fit into the lock without pushing further into it. If this fails you can try spraying WD-40 or another type of penetrating oil into the lock to make it easier to use.
